Army Detainee Operations Report: DOD Questionnaire of Official re: Detainee Operations

Apr. 3, 2004 | DOD | ACLU-RDI 1395
An Army questionnaire including a series of questions given to a solider regarding soldier training, soldier morale and the treatment of detainees. The handwritten responses are mostly illegible or redacted. The soldier stated in part there was very little time for training and preparation. He recalled Military Police officers telling a Medical Officer that US does not care about detainees. He recalled detainees sleeping on the ground. The Official described an incident of abuse where a cuffed detainee was forced to kneel down, holding concrete. Detainee was held in an area with no shade and given no water.
